Output d86ef130177c02101f208779cd156f37dc98789d04c99e9b0390f3de114be738:0

value
523199
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 631563996f9f63a5fe1cea03ed6d4b05c472477a OP_EQUALVERIFY OP_CHECKSIG
address
1A2uX8VUVAAshCpRQwLzd7zj3J45bECWUQ
transaction
d86ef130177c02101f208779cd156f37dc98789d04c99e9b0390f3de114be738
spent
true